Every thursday and friday night 7-11pm. Very cool, literally. I went last night on a last minute plan. It had cooled off a bit and there was some wind and a chance of rain so I decided to give it a try, it was pretty fun. The course is about half of the main track, with a lot more jumps and turns. The O/U is finished and they added some pretty tough jumps. There is one double that I won't be trying for a while. It's right out of the O/U and you don't have much of an approach. Only a couple guys were doing it. The lighting was decent. They just went out and rented a whole bunch of those super powerful construction lights. The track was lit up about the same as tracks I've ridden with permanent lighting. There was some dark spots on take offs and landings, but for the most part it was ridable.
Lot of dust though. They could have used a tad more water, but I would rather ride in dust than in slop. Especially at night.
